The Lion Monument in Lucerne is a breathtaking tribute to Swiss valor, carved into a sandstone rock face. This poignant sculpture honors the Swiss Guards who perished during the French Revolution, making it a must-visit for history enthusiasts and travelers alike. Surrounded by serene gardens, the monument offers a peaceful respite and a chance to reflect on the past, all while enjoying the stunning backdrop of Lucerne's scenic landscapes.
